Acacia sophorae

Coastal Wattle

Fabaceae

Description:

Dense, rambling shrub with yellow flower spikes up to 3 cm long, blooming from winter to spring. Naturally grows on foredunes and high dunes. Attracts bees and birds. Excellent for beach erosion control and acts as a windbreak against strong ocean breezes. Dense growth habit down to the ground.

Special Features:

  • Long lasting flowers

  • Excellent screening plant

  • Tolerates salt spray

Natural Habitat:

Seacoast

Tree/Shrub Height:

Rambling, dense shrub to 2.5m

Aspect:

Full Sun, Partial Sun/Shade

Soil/Conditions:

Sandy, Well-drained

Flower Colour:

Yellow
